Inhaltsverzeichnis
Wie kann man den kleinen Etiketteneffekt im Designentwurf am mobilen Terminal erreichen?
Problembeschreibung
Lösung
Heim Web-Frontend HTML-Tutorial Wie kann ich den kleinen Etikett -Effekt im Designentwurf am mobilen Terminal genau erkennen?

Wie kann ich den kleinen Etikett -Effekt im Designentwurf am mobilen Terminal genau erkennen?

Apr 04, 2025 pm 11:36 PM
css 苹果 flex布局 Vertikal zentrieren CSS-Layout absolute Positionierung relative Positionierung red

Wie kann man den kleinen Etiketteneffekt im Designentwurf am mobilen Terminal erreichen?

Bei der Gestaltung mobiler Anwendungen ist die genaue Wiederherstellung der kleinen Etiketteneffekte im Designentwurf ein häufiges Problem. Insbesondere wenn es notwendig ist, einen Rand -Wraping -Text zu implementieren, und der Text horizontal und vertikal zentriert werden muss, kann es einige Herausforderungen geben. Insbesondere auf verschiedenen Geräten (wie Android und Apple) kann die Wirkung der vertikalen Zentrierung voreingenommen sein. In diesem Artikel werden zwei effektive CSS -Methoden untersucht, um dieses Problem zu lösen.

Problembeschreibung

Wie in der Abbildung gezeigt, möchten wir einen kleinen Etiketteneffekt erzielen, bei dem das Etikett mit dem Text von einem Rand eingewickelt wird und der Text horizontal und vertikal im Etikett zentriert ist. Beim Testen auf Mobilgeräten (Android und Apple) wurde jedoch festgestellt, dass der Zentrierungseffekt in vertikaler Richtung immer eine sichtbare Abweichung hatte und der Anzeigeeffekt auf verschiedene Geräte inkonsistent war. Wir müssen einen zuverlässigen Weg finden, um diesen Effekt zu erzielen.

Wie kann ich den kleinen Etikett -Effekt im Designentwurf am mobilen Terminal genau erkennen?

Lösung

Um das obige Problem zu lösen, können wir in Betracht ziehen, die folgenden zwei CSS -Layout -Methoden zu verwenden:

  1. Flex -Layout

    Flex -Layout ist eine moderne CSS -Layoutmethode, die sehr geeignet ist, um Text in Behältern zu zentrieren. Das Folgende ist der spezifische CSS -Code:

     .Etikett {
      Anzeige: Flex;
      Justify-Content: Center; /* Horizontales Zentrum*//
      Ausrichtung: Zentrum; /* vertikales Zentrum*///
      Linienhöhe: normal; /* Auf einigen Androiden, vertikal zentriert*/
      Grenze: 1px solide Rot;
    }
    Nach dem Login kopieren

    In diesem Beispiel zeigt Anzeige: Flex macht einen Flex-Container und Justify-Incontent: Mitte- und Align-Items: Center Implementierung horizontal bzw. vertikale Zentrierung. Es ist besonders wichtig zu beachten, dass die Leitungshöhe: Normale Line darin besteht, die vertikale Zentrierung einiger Android-Geräte sicherzustellen.

  2. Absolutes Layout

    Das absolute Layout kann auch verwendet werden, um den Zentrierungseffekt des Textes zu erreichen. Durch die Verwendung der absoluten Positionierung und Transformation kann die Position von Elementen genau kontrolliert werden. Das Folgende ist der spezifische CSS -Code:

     .Etikett {
      Position: Relativ;
      Grenze: 1px solide Rot;
    }
    .Text {
      Position: absolut;
      Links: 50%;
      Top: 50%;
      Transformation: Translate (-50%, -50%);
    }
    Nach dem Login kopieren

    In diesem Beispiel wird .TAG als relativer Positionierungsbehälter eingestellt, während .Text als absolute Positionierung festgelegt wird. Mit links: 50%und oben: 50%, bewegen Sie die obere linke Ecke des Textes in die Mitte des Behälters und verwenden Sie dann Transformation: Übersetzen (-50%, -50%), um den Text nach der oberen linken Hälfte seiner Breite und Höhe zu bewegen, um den Zentrierungseffekt zu erzielen.

Durch die beiden oben genannten Methoden kann der kleine Tag -Effekt im Designentwurf am mobilen Terminal effektiv realisiert werden, und der konsistente vertikale Zentrierungseffekt kann auf Android- und Apple -Geräten aufrechterhalten werden.

Das obige ist der detaillierte Inhalt vonWie kann ich den kleinen Etikett -Effekt im Designentwurf am mobilen Terminal genau erkennen?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n

Heiße KI -Werkzeuge

Undresser.AI Undress

Undresser.AI Undress

KI-gestützte App zum Erstellen realistischer Aktfotos

AI Clothes Remover

AI Clothes Remover

Online-KI-Tool zum Entfernen von Kleidung aus Fotos.

Undress AI Tool

Undress AI Tool

Ausziehbilder kostenlos

Clothoff.io

Clothoff.io

KI-Kleiderentferner

Video Face Swap

Video Face Swap

Tauschen Sie Gesichter in jedem Video mühelos mit unserem völlig kostenlosen KI-Gesichtstausch-Tool aus!

Heiße Werkzeuge

Notepad++7.3.1

Notepad++7.3.1

Einfach zu bedienender und kostenloser Code-Editor

SublimeText3 chinesische Version

SublimeText3 chinesische Version

Chinesische Version, sehr einfach zu bedienen

Senden Sie Studio 13.0.1

Senden Sie Studio 13.0.1

Leistungsstarke integrierte PHP-Entwicklungsumgebung

Dreamweaver CS6

Dreamweaver CS6

Visuelle Webentwicklungstools

SublimeText3 Mac-Version

SublimeText3 Mac-Version

Codebearbeitungssoftware auf Gottesniveau (SublimeText3)

Heiße Themen

Java-Tutorial
1662
14
PHP-Tutorial
1262
29
C#-Tutorial
1235
24
Wie verwendet ich die Redis -Cache -Lösung, um die Anforderungen der Produktranking -Liste effizient zu erkennen? Wie verwendet ich die Redis -Cache -Lösung, um die Anforderungen der Produktranking -Liste effizient zu erkennen? Apr 19, 2025 pm 11:36 PM

Wie erkennt die Redis -Caching -Lösung die Anforderungen der Produktranking -Liste? Während des Entwicklungsprozesses müssen wir uns häufig mit den Anforderungen der Ranglisten befassen, z. B. das Anzeigen eines ...

E-Commerce-Plattform SKU und SPU-Datenbankdesign: Wie berücksichtigen Sie sowohl benutzerdefinierte Attribute als auch Attributloses Produkte? E-Commerce-Plattform SKU und SPU-Datenbankdesign: Wie berücksichtigen Sie sowohl benutzerdefinierte Attribute als auch Attributloses Produkte? Apr 19, 2025 pm 11:27 PM

Detaillierte Erläuterung des Designs von SKU- und SPU-Tabellen auf E-Commerce-Plattformen In diesem Artikel werden die Datenbankdesignprobleme von SKU und SPU in E-Commerce-Plattformen erörtert, insbesondere wie man mit benutzerdefinierten Verkäufen umgeht ...

HTML vs. CSS und JavaScript: Vergleich von Webtechnologien HTML vs. CSS und JavaScript: Vergleich von Webtechnologien Apr 23, 2025 am 12:05 AM

HTML, CSS und JavaScript sind die Kerntechnologien zum Erstellen moderner Webseiten: 1. HTML Definiert die Webseitenstruktur, 2. CSS ist für das Erscheinen der Webseite verantwortlich.

Welche Währungsbörsen 2025 sind sicherer? Welche Währungsbörsen 2025 sind sicherer? Apr 20, 2025 pm 06:09 PM

Zu den zehn besten sicheren und zuverlässigen Austauschern im Kryptowährungskreis 2025 gehören: 1. Binance, 2. OKX, 3. Gate.io (Sesam offen), 4. Coinbase, 5. Kraken, 6. Huobi Global, 7. Gemini, 8. Crypto.com, 9. Bitfinex, 10. Kucoin. Diese Börsen werden basierend auf Compliance, technischer Stärke und Benutzerkennzahl als sicher und zuverlässig eingestuft.

Gate.io Sesame Door Neueste offizielle App -Adresse Gate.io Sesame Door Neueste offizielle App -Adresse Apr 22, 2025 pm 01:03 PM

Die offizielle Gate.io -App kann auf folgende Weise heruntergeladen werden: 1. Besuchen Sie den offiziellen Website gate.io zum Herunterladen. 2. Suchen Sie nach "Gate.io" im App Store oder Google Play, um sie herunterzuladen. Laden Sie es unbedingt über den offiziellen Kanal herunter, um die Sicherheit zu gewährleisten.

Wie kann in einer Multi-Knoten-Umgebung sichergestellt werden, dass die @Scheduled-Timing-Aufgabe von Spring Boot nur auf einem Knoten ausgeführt wird? Wie kann in einer Multi-Knoten-Umgebung sichergestellt werden, dass die @Scheduled-Timing-Aufgabe von Spring Boot nur auf einem Knoten ausgeführt wird? Apr 19, 2025 pm 10:57 PM

Die Optimierungslösung für Springboot-Timing-Aufgaben in einer Multi-Knoten-Umgebung ist die Entwicklung des Frühlings ...

Zusammenfassung der Top Ten Apple -Version Download -Portale für digitale Währungsaustausch -Apps herunterladen Zusammenfassung der Top Ten Apple -Version Download -Portale für digitale Währungsaustausch -Apps herunterladen Apr 22, 2025 am 09:27 AM

Bietet eine Vielzahl komplexer Handelsinstrumente und Marktanalysen. Es deckt mehr als 100 Länder ab, hat ein durchschnittliches tägliches Derivatvolumen von über 30 Milliarden US -Dollar, unterstützt mehr als 300 Handelspaare und den 200 -fachen Hebel, hat eine starke technische Stärke, eine riesige globale Benutzerbasis, bietet professionelle Handelsplattformen, sichere Speicherlösungen und reichhaltige Handelspaare.

So importieren Sie den Quellcode von WordPress So importieren Sie den Quellcode von WordPress Apr 20, 2025 am 11:24 AM

Das Importieren von WordPress-Quellcode erfordert die folgenden Schritte: Erstellen Sie ein Unterthema zur Änderung der Themen. Importieren Sie den Quellcode und überschreiben Sie die Dateien im Sub-Topic. Aktivieren Sie das Unterthemen, um es effektiv zu machen. Testen Sie die Änderungen, um sicherzustellen, dass alles funktioniert.

See all articles